FAQs

The film adopts a tone that is both adventurous and heartfelt, blending epic fantasy with the everyday struggles of its young protagonists. It maintains a sense of wonder and excitement, characteristic of classic children's adventure stories, while also incorporating modern sensibilities and relatable adolescent concerns. The visual style balances the magical elements with a grounded reality, creating a world that feels both familiar and fantastical, making the extraordinary events feel plausible within their setting.
